Context: Ardenfell line margins slipped three points over two quarters. Drivers: input steel costs, aggressive discounting at the Westmoor branch, and a stale price book. Proposal: uplift list prices four percent, tighten discount authority to regional level, sunset the two lowest-margin SKUs. Risk: volume loss at Halverton accounts, estimated under two percent. Decision requested at Thursday's review. Modelling assumptions are in the appendix pack. The commercial reasoning leadership wants kept close is noted directly below.

board note of tajop-yajof: The finance team signed off on a budget of $77.6 million for Project Pramir.

## Break-Glass Access — DocuWeave Linter

Welcome aboard. The DocuWeave documentation linter normally runs in read-only mode against the Fennick docs repo. Break-glass access exists for the rare case where the linter's rule cache corrupts and blocks all merges. Only invoke it with approval from the on-duty maintainer, and file a follow-up note in the Larkspan log. Break-glass sessions expire after one hour. To initiate a session, supply the recovery passphrase shown below.

vault phrase of kaduf-baweg = norael-julox-raleth-wenok-eliir-ulamir-ulair-norwyn-rusion

Hey — handing off the cold-start work on the Brimjet handlers. Short version: pre-warming helps the checkout path but not the report generators, and bumping memory past 512 made things worse. I left flame graphs and a tuning diary for whoever picks this up next. Everything's collected on the internal page below:

runbook for kawip-tafog: https://argocd.nelvrohq.internal/build